Coconut shrimp is a dish featuring shrimp that is coated in a mixture of shredded coconut and breadcrumbs before being fried until crispy. Typically served with a sweet and spicy dipping sauce, this version includes a Cajun marmalade for a unique flavor twist, offering a blend of Caribbean and Cajun influence. Method

Coconut Shrimp

1

Prepare the Breading Station

Set up three shallow bowls: one with flour, one with beaten eggs, and one with a mix of shredded coconut and panko breadcrumbs.

2

Bread the Shrimp

Dredge each shrimp in flour, dip in eggs, and then coat with the coconut-panko mixture. Set aside on a plate.

3

Fry the Shrimp

In a large skillet, heat oil over medium-high heat. Fry the shrimp in batches until golden brown, about 2-3 minutes per side. Drain on paper towels.

Cajun Marmalade

4

Mix Ingredients

In a bowl, combine the orange marmalade, Cajun seasoning, lemon juice, and hot sauce. Stir well to combine.

Coleslaw

5

Combine Coleslaw Ingredients

In a large bowl, mix together the shredded cabbage, carrots, mayonnaise, apple cider vinegar, sugar, salt, and pepper. Toss until well coated and refrigerate until serving.

Fries

6

Prepare and Fry Fries

Heat oil in a deep fryer or large pot. Fry the potato strips in batches until golden and crispy, about 5-7 minutes. Drain on paper towels and season with salt.
